N,N-diethyl-2-piperazin-1-ylethanamine possesses a distinct set of physical and chemical characteristics that dictate its utility. With a reported boiling point of 245.3°C at 760 mmHg and a flash point of 93.4°C, it offers chemists predictable behavior under various laboratory conditions. Its molecular formula, C10H23N3, and molecular weight of 185.31 further define its chemical identity. The compound is often described as a liquid, with a density of approximately 0.906 g/cm³. These specifications are crucial for chemists who need to accurately assess its suitability for particular synthetic pathways. Understanding these details helps in optimizing reaction conditions and ensuring the efficiency of the overall process.
The applications of CAS 4038-92-0 are broadly situated within chemical research and organic synthesis. As a versatile chemical intermediate, it serves as a foundational component in the construction of more complex molecular structures. Researchers frequently utilize it when developing novel compounds for potential applications in pharmaceuticals, agrochemicals, and material science.
